It’s official: Kenzo’s Carol Lim and Humberto Leon are collaborating with H&M this year for a new collection. This is exciting seeing that previous collaborations with Balmain, Viktor & Rolf, the Margiela and even Karl Lagerfeld have been quite successful. The collection of women’s and men’s ready-to-wear clothes and accessories will arrive in 250 H&M stores around the world and online on November 3 after a mid-October show with undisclosed details.

Speaking on their approach to designing this collection, Humberto Leon says ‘We decided to treat the collaboration as a conversation between us and Kenzo Takada and what he began’ and Carol Lim said ‘People have always told us, “I remember this Kenzo collection, are you guys going to bring back x, y, z?” We tend not to think that way; the archive informs us in subtle ways. But this allows us to have a more direct conversation, which I think people will be excited about: the present customer, the original customer, and a new customer’.
